Quick handover on the cron drift issue. The Pellwick scheduler nodes drift ~40s/day; suspect NTP config on the Harvane cluster. Logs are in the drift-probe dashboard. Don't restart anything before capturing timestamps. Your first task: redeploy the probe agent to node group C. Releases must be signed, so you'll need the key that follows:

signing key of fahop-bahof = bky3_6uq

BRIEFING — LEADERSHIP REVIEW

For the incoming director: the Marlowe Basket pilot with retail chain Fennick & Vale ran eight weeks across six stores in the Ostbridge region. Redemption rates exceeded targets; shrinkage was flat. Fennick & Vale has asked about a regional rollout. The confidential note below summarizes our intended next move.

internal memo for baweg-fadug: Only 5 of the 100 pilot accounts renewed Ralwyn, so a churn review is set for April 1.

## Sproutly Release Runbook — Step 4

Before deploying the Sproutly watering scheduler, confirm the schedule migration ran cleanly in staging and that no zones are mid-cycle. Tag the build, run the dry-run irrigation test, and verify checksums on both artifacts. Deploys to production must be signed; use the key provided directly below.

rollout seal: bky3_7wZ

**Capacity note: Mockforge factory library**

Heads-up for on-call — Mockforge's seeded-record generation can swamp the fixtures database when the Pellam suite runs at full parallelism. We've capped generator concurrency and pool sizes rather than buying bigger hardware. If fixture jobs queue up overnight, check these first. Current tuning constants are shown below.

tuning constants:
QUOTAS = {
    "aldix": 216,
    "julvan": 648,
}

Ticket: Glimmerlink gateway — permessage-deflate enabled fleet-wide in the last release cut CPU headroom by ~18% on chat-heavy shards while saving only 9% bandwidth. Proposal: disable compression for frames under 512 bytes and keep it for bulk sync payloads. Needs a config flag so ops can tune per-shard before GA. Decision required before the release freeze. The candidate build carrying the flag is identified by the token below.

build token for tajeg-bajep: htk14_409ba9df6b8acb